Output d76dd886c04b866938325fe4fd641556cb7b05a6b4da454a77041807949e1b15:0

value
70060
script pubkey
OP_0 OP_PUSHBYTES_20 34bac847e05c90556aa475b6c43e12eecd280c20
address
bc1qxjavs3lqtjg9264ywkmvg0sjamxjsrpqg0zpnw
transaction
d76dd886c04b866938325fe4fd641556cb7b05a6b4da454a77041807949e1b15
confirmations
200648
spent
true